2.1 Conventions
The WMDisp2.exe program i.e. “Mikrodispečink display unit” is prepared and tested for the
platform OS MS Windows 2000, XP, 7. For the requirements of this user manual these operating systems will
be referred to as Windows for short.
The control of the application is usually performed by means of the mouse. Clicking with the mouse
means a brief pressing of the mouse button. If it is not stated which button to press, it concerns the left button
by default. Clicking with the left button is used to select and confirm the respective function. Clicking with
the right button is used to open the respective menu window. Movement with the mouse means positioning
the cursor over the menu item whose text for the standard set colour Windows diagram is backlit in blue (i.e.
move the mouse cursor over the respective menu item without clicking). References to selection of the item
from the respective menu are written in this manual in bold italics, e.g. Images means select (click with left
mouse button) the item “Images” from the respective menu.
References to the pressing of keys are written in the manual in bold between the characters < >, e.g.
<M> means press key M. Pressing of more keys is written as <Ctrl S>, this means, press button Ctrl, hold it
and then press key S. The last option for pressing keys is the combination <Ctrl K> <K>, this means
pressing key Ctrl, hold it and press key K, release the keys and press key K.
If it appears that the system cannot be controlled, press button <Esc> (you can be located in a
function in progress). If Esc does not help, then it is probably a system error. The main features of the system
“freezing” are the non running of the time on the auxiliary bar or the mouse cursor cannot move.

The header of the Mikrodispečink window contains auxiliary information for the system service.
In the header of the window are the “icons”. These are graphic marks for working with the window by using
the mouse. The movement of the mouse on the icon and clicking of the left button will execute the respective
function.
The basic functions of the system are offered in the main menu.
The Auxiliary bar contains icons for magnifying and minimising the image in the actual window (1),
menu for selection of the size of the image in the actual window (2) within the range 10 to 200 %, icon for
selection of the navigation window of the image (3), menu containing the names of all open windows within
Mikrodispečink (4), menu for sending SMS and e-mails to selected addresses (5) – clicking by mouse on the
selected name of the window, this window becomes active. It also contains the actual day in a week, date and
time.
The working area of the screen serves for the arrangement of opened windows – their quantity is not
restricted by the program. The window is the part of the screen which is specified and bordered. The size of
most windows can be changed, it is possible to relocate windows outside the working area, it is possible to
close and open further separate windows or the tab windows, to relocate the tabs from one tab window to the
other and back, to move the tab into the new tab window. All functions are described in the “Windows”
chapter. In the upper part of the window is the “window header”. The background of the header of the actual
window for the standard setting of the colour scheme Windows has a blue colour (this scheme can be
changed in “Control panels” Windows – the colour of the background of the header then corresponds to the
respective setting), the description in the header describes the function of the respective window. In the
frame of the window are the “icons” for working with windows by means of the mouse.
2 Main menu
The menu can be controlled using three methods:
using the mouse – moving and clicking on the respective menu item,
using the cursor keys (arrows, Home, End, PageUp, PageDown),
using the highlighted letters in the menu.
By moving the cursor onto the item in the main menu and clicking with the mouse (on the item
“Confirmation”) the further respective menu is opened. If the line of this menu contains a black arrow at the
right edge - it is information that after the movement of the mouse to this line, the further menu (sub-menu) is
automatically opened. Click with the mouse on the menu item to open and confirm the respective function; it
is not necessary to press any key.
Use the key <F10> to go to the line in the main menu. After pressing the mentioned key some of
menu items will be backlit. Use the cursor keys to select the required item and the option is confirmed by
means of the key <Enter>.
In the case of selection by highlighting letters, the selection is not confirmed, the function is
performed immediately. Selection by means of highlighted letters means pressing the key with the letter
which is highlighted in the actual menu. If you want to select a menu from the windows environment, this
means without pressing the key <F10> at the same time is necessary to press the key <Alt>. This is valid only
for the first opening of the menu, then it is selected only by pressing the key with the highlighted (underlined)
letter.
If in menu the key or combination of keys <Alt X> is displayed then pressing this key or the
combination of keys will activate the same program function without the necessity to use the menu.
Select Confirm from the main menu to confirm the horn and beeping.
This documentation contains the description of the menu in the maximum configuration. In most
cases not all items will be available for the user which depends on the permitted authority which the system
administrators will make accessible.

It is possible to create calculated elements - additional calculations or logical sums, products
and signal negations. Changes of calculated signals flash up to the acknowledgement of all changes
representing the calculation. The status of the calculated element can be changed only by the change
of the element which the calculation represents. Attributes are calculated according to the weight
(quality). The calculated element will have the attribute with the lowest quality from the attributes of
the elements representing the calculation.
